Thailand’s Patty Tavatanakit and Southern California’s Jake Knapp won the Grant Thornton Invitational this weekend finishing 27-under par, edging Jeeno Thitikul and Tom Kim by one stroke in a thrilling final round in Naples, Florida.

The Grant Thornton Invitational is a unique mixed-team event co-hosted by the LPGA and PGA TOUR at Tiburón Golf Club in Naples, Florida, featuring 16 teams of both PGA and LPGA golf stars.

Starting with a two-shot lead Sunday afternoon, Tavatanakit and Knapp faced stiff competition from the Kupcho/Bhatia and Henderson/Conners pairings, but ultimately secured the victory with key birdies on the 16th and 17th holes. Tavatanakit credited improved putting and her partnership with Knapp for the win, ending her 2024 season on a high note. For Knapp, it caps a very solid rookie season that included a PGA tour victory at the Mexico Open back in February.

TIGER TEES OFF AGAIN

Tiger Woods is making his highly anticipated return to competitive golf at the PNC Championship this week alongside son Charlie, marking their fifth appearance together in the parent-child event.

The 15-time major champion, who underwent his sixth back surgery in September, chose to skip the Hero World Challenge but feels ready for this more relaxed format where golf carts are permitted. The father-son duo, who finished tied for fifth last year and have a best finish of second in 2021, will look to capture their first PNC Championship victory.

The star-studded field features defending champions Bernhard Langer and son Jason, who dramatically won last year after making 10 birdies in 11 holes during the final round.

Other notable participants include PNC Championship first-timers Fred Couples and Trevor Immelman with their respective sons, LPGA superstar Nelly Korda (fresh off a seven-win season) with father Petr, and 85-year-old Lee Trevino, who maintains his streak as the only player to compete in every edition of the event. The tournament returns to the Ritz-Carlton Golf Club in Orlando, where wide fairways and strategic hazards await the 20 family duos competing for the title.
